Gardner: Businesses seem to recognize that social media and social-media marketing are important, but they haven’t very easily connected the dots in how to use social media for actual business results. Why?

Dandekar: It’s not that businesses don’t realize the value of social media. In fact, many businesses are looking at simple, social media listening and monitoring tools to start their journey into social media.

Dandekar
The challenge is that when you make these investments into any kind of a listening or monitoring capability, people tend to stop there. It takes them a while to start collecting all the data on LinkedIn, Facebook, or Twitter. It takes some time for them to make some meaningful sense out of that. That’s where the dynamic comes in when you talk to an enterprise business. They’ve really moved on.

So, there are several stages within a social media journey, the very first one being listening and monitoring, where you start capturing and aggregating data.

From there, you start doing some kind of sentiment analysis. You go into some kind of a social-media engagement, which leads to customer care. Then, you go into questions like social return on investment (ROI) and then, try to bring in business data and mash up that together. This is what’s known as Social CRM.

So, if you say that these are the six stages of social-media maturity model or a social-media lifecycle, some of the enterprise businesses have really matured in the first three or four phases, where they have taken social media all the way to customer care. Where they are struggling now is in implementing technologies where you can derive an actual ROI or business value from this data.

Gardner: Dell has been doing social media since 2006, so going quite a ways back. How important is this to Dell as a company and how important do you think other companies should view this? Is this sort of a one-trick pony, or is there a lasting and expanding value to doing social media interactions analysis?
Dell was built on the value of going direct to consumers and the blog had to communicate and live by those same values.

Dandekar: In addition to leadership from the top, it took a perfect storm to propel us fully into social. In July 2006 when pictures and a report surfaced online out of Osaka, Japan of a Dell laptop spontaneously combusting due to a battery defect (which happened to impact not just Dell, but nearly every laptop manufacturer), it was a viral event of the sort you don’t want. But we posted a blog titled “Flaming Notebook” and included a link to a photo showing our product in flames – which caused some to raise an eyebrow.

I will pause there for a second. How many of you would do that if something similar happened to your business? But Michael Dell made it crystal clear: Dell was built on the value of going direct to consumers and the blog had to communicate and live by those same values.

This is 2006, when the internet and the true value of blogging and everything was just becoming more relevant. That was a turning point in the way we did customer care and the way we engaged with our customers. We realized that people are not only going to call an 800 support number, but are going to be much more vocal about it through sources like social media blogging on Twitter and Facebook.

That's how our journey in social media began and it’s been a multi-year, multi-investment journey. We started looking at simple listening and monitoring. We built a Social Media Command Center. And even before that, we built communities for both our employees and our customers to start interacting with Dell.

Idea Storm

One of the most popular communities that we built was called Idea Storm. This was a community in which we invited our customers to come in and share ideas product improvements they want. This community was formed around 2007. To date, there have been close to 550 different ideas that we got from this community that have been implemented in Dell products.

Similarly, we launched Employee Storm, which was for all the employees at Dell, and the idea was similar. If there are some things in terms of processes or products that can be changed, that was a community for people to come in and share those ideas.

Beyond that, as I said, we built a Social Media Command Center back in 2010. And we also stood up the Social Media and Communities University program. We started training our internal users, our employees, to take on social media.

Dell firmly believes that you need to train employees to make them advocates for your brand instead of shying away and saying, “You know what, I'm scared, because I don't know what this guy is going to be saying about me in the social media sphere.”

Instead, we’re trying to educate them on what is the right channel and how to engage with customers. That's something that Dell has developed over the last six years.

Dandekar: The power of social media is real-time. Every time you get a product from Dell and tweet about it or say you like it on Facebook, there is a way that I can, in real-time, get back to that customer and say I heard you and thanks for giving us positive or a negative feedback on this. For me to take that and quickly change a product decision or change a process within Dell is the key.
The power of social media is real-time.

There are several examples. One example that comes to mind is the XPS 13 platform that we launched. The project was called “Project Sputnik.” This was an open-source notebook that we deployed on one of our consumer platforms XPS 13.

We heard a lot of developers saying they like Dell, but really wanted a cool, sexy notebook PC with all the right developer tools deployed on that platform. So, we started this project where we identified all the tools that would resonate with developers, packaged them together, and deployed it on the XPS 13 platform.

From the day when we announced the platform launch, we were tracking the social media channels to see if there was any excitement around this product.

The day we launched the product, within the first three or four hours, we started receiving negative feedback about the product. We were shocked and we didn’t know what was going on.

But then, through the analytics that we have developed on top of our social media infrastructure, we were able to pinpoint that one of the product managers had mistakenly priced the notebook higher than that of a Windows notebook. The price should not have been higher than that of a Windows notebook, and that’s why a lot of developers were angry. They thought that we were trying to price it higher than traditional notebooks.

We were able to pinpoint what the issue was and within 24 hours, we were able to go back to our product and branding managers and talk to them about the pricing issue. They changed the pricing on dell.com and we were able to post a blog on Engadget.

Brand metrics

Then, in real time, we were able to monitor the brand metrics around the product. After that, we saw an immediate uptick in product sentiment. So, the ability to monitor product launches in real time and fix issues in real time, related with product launches, is pretty powerful.

One traditional way you would have done that is something called Net Promoter Score (NPS). We use NPS a lot within Dell. The issue with it is that it is survey-based. You have to send out the survey. You collect all the data. You mine through it and then you generate a score.

That entire process takes 90 to 120 days and, by the time you get it, you might have missed out on a lot of sales. If there was a simple tweak, like pricing, that I could have done overnight, I would have missed out on it by two months.

That’s just an example, where if I had waited for NPS to tell me that pricing was wrong, I would have never reacted in real-time and I would have lost my reputation on that particular product.

Gardner: Tell me a little bit about Dell's SNAP.

Dandekar: SNAP stands for Social Net Advocacy Pulse. This was a product that we developed in-house. As I said, we have been early users of listening and monitoring platforms and we have deployed Social Media Command Centers within Dell.
It takes a long time to get to that ease of use ability for anybody to go in and look at all these social conversations and quickly pinpoint to an issue.

The challenge, as we kept using some of these tools, was that we realized that the sentiment accuracy was really bad. Most of the times when you take a quote and you run it through one of the sentiment analyzers, it pretty much comes back saying it's neutral, when there’s actually a lot of rich context that’s hidden in the quote that was never even looked at.

The other thing was that we were tracking a lot of metrics around graphs and charts and reports, which was important, but we kind of lost the ability to derive actual meaningful insights from that data. We were just getting bogged down by generating these dashboards for senior execs without making a linkage on why something happened and what were some of the key insights that could have been derived from this particular event.

None of these tools are easy to use. Every time I have to generate a report or do something from one of these listening platforms, it requires some amount of training. There is an expectation that the person who is going to do that has been using this tool for some time. It takes a long time to get to that ease of use ability for anybody to go in and look at all these social conversations and quickly pinpoint an issue.

Those are some of the pain points that we realized. We asked, “Is there a way we can change this so we can start deriving meaningful insights? We don’t have to look at each and every quote and say, it's a neutral sentiment. We can actually start deriving some meaningful contact out of these quotes.”

Here is an example. A customer purchased a drive to upgrade a dead drive from a Dell Mini 9 system, which originally came with an 8 GB PCI solid state drive. He took the 16 GB drive and replaced the 8 GB drive that was dead. The BIOS on the system instantly recognized it and booted it just fine. That’s the quote that we got from one of the customer’s feedback.

Distinct clauses

If I had run that quote through one of the regular sentiment analyzing solutions, it would have pretty much said it's neutral, because there was really nothing much that it could get from that it. But if you stop for a second and read through that quote, you realize that, there are a couple of important distinct clauses that can be separated out.

One thing is that he’s talking about a hard drive in the first line. Then, he’s talking about the Dell Mini 9 platform, and then he’s talking about a good experience he had with swapping the hard drive and that the BIOS was able to quickly recognize the drive. That’s a positive sentiment.

Instead of looking at the entire statement and assigning a neutral rating to it, if I can chop it down into meaningful clauses, then I can go back to customer care or my product manager and say, “Out of this, I was able to assign an intensity to the sentiment analysis score.” That makes it even more meaningful to understand what the quote was.

It's not going to be just a neutral or it's not going to be a positive or negative every time you run it through a sentiment analysis engine. That’s just one flavor.

You asked about sentiment gravity. That’s just one step in the right direction, where you take sentiment and assign a degree to it. Is it -2, -5, +5, or +10? The ability to add that extra color is something that we wanted to do on top of our sentiment analysis.
I can really mine that data to understand how I can take that and derive meaningful insights out of that.

Beyond that, what if I could add where the conversation took place. Did it take place on Wall Street Journal or Forbes, versus someone’s personal blog, and then assign it an intensity based on where the conversation happened?

The fourth area that we wanted to add to that was author credibility. Who talked about it? Was it a person who is a named reputed person in that area, or was it an angry off customer who just had a bad experience. Based on that, I can rate and rank it based on author credibility.

The fifth one we added was relevance. When did this event actually happen? If this event happened a year or two back, or even six months back, and someone just wants to cite it as an example, then, I really don’t want to give it that high rating. I might change the sentiment to reflect that it's not that relevant based on today’s conversations.

If I take some of these attributes, sentiment, degree of sentiment, where the conversation happened, who talked about it and when and why did that conversation happen and then convert that into a sentiment score, that’s now a very powerful mechanism for me to calculate sentiment on all these conversations that are happening.

That gives me meaningful insights in terms of context. I can really mine that data to understand how I can take that and derive meaningful insights out of that. That’s what SNAP does, not just score a particular quote by pure sentiment, but add these other flavors on top of that to make it much more meaningful.

Gardner: Tell us a bit about your organization and how you're keeping compliance and risk issues in check?

Yayvak
Yayvak: Finansbank is one of the largest banks in Turkey and it has more than 12,000 employees and 600 branches in the country. Banking is a competitive world in Turkey, and for compliance we have to be rapid. We have to do things faster. And security is a big deal for us.

Because we’re a bank, we need to obey the payment-card industry (PCI) and Sarbanes-Oxley (SOX) rules. To accomplish this, we had to create some scripts to check the data on our servers. It takes lots of time to do compliance reporting. Security is a must for the servers, because of attacks. We need to be compliant and secure, and we need to move fast.
 Gardner: And so as you began to look for solutions to these problems, how did you come up with a solution?

Compliance and integrity

Yayvak: First of all, we needed a compliance and integrity-check solution. We did a proof of concept (POC) with three different vendors and we checked for performance, compliance, tool support, ease of use, reporting tools, and the support that the vendor would give us. After all that, we chose HP Server Automation.

We’ve been using it for six months. Three months was for the implementation process, but during implementation, we created our first rules. We did some basic agent rollouts on the servers. Now, we have 90 percent coverage on all of our UNIX servers on the Server Automation site.
We’re also using Service Management and the ArcSight tool. We integrated Server Automation with the Service Management, ArcSight, and also Operations Orchestration to do our jobs in less time.
Gardner: What have been some of the results? What have you been gaining in terms of better control?
With the help of the Server Automation, it’s very simple and we can get the results in much less  time.

Yayvak: We’re creating monthly reports for our audit teams, and it takes less time. With the help of Server Automation, we’ve scheduled our jobs and the audit rules and reports that we want to share with our audit teams.

It takes much less time than it did before. Also, with the help of the scripts, the daily system administration tasks are very easy. Previously, we were doing everything by hand. With the help of the Server Automation, it’s very simple and we can get the results in much less  time.

HP Access Catalog smooths the way for streamlined deployment of mobile apps

HP today announced HP Access Catalog, a SaaS-delivered mobile app and content store that allows corporations to quickly and securely deliver resources across mobile and desktop devices to their employees anywhere.

IT organizations are facing pressure to deliver a marketplace experience to employees who expect access to content and apps from their device of choice. But non-business controlled exchanges and app stores lack enterprise security and control. Companies must also protect their apps from access by outsiders.

So the new catalog from HP, which can be branded as the business's own store, offers organizations a secure, private “app store” for employees to browse, search and download mobile applications and digital content onto their devices, including mobile and tablets, as well as desktops. The catalog supports Android and iOS platforms, which make up close to 94 percent of the mobile-device market share in the third quarter of 2013.

Earlier this week HP launched the HP Vertica Marketplace, a hub for developers, partners and customers to create and share extensions, enhancements, and solutions that integrate with the HP Vertica Analytics Platform. Both the Vertica Marketplace and HP Access Catalog are powered by technology developed by Palm, which HP acquired in 2010.

Delivered via native mobile clients and a web interface, the HP Access Catalog is a pure software-as-a-service (SaaS) offering that helps organizations reduce the cost and complexity of managing applications on company-issued and bring-your-own-device (BYOD) mobile devices, said Tim Rochte, Director of Product Management at HP Software Web Services. [Disclosure: HP is a sponsor of BriefingsDirect podcasts.]

Streamlined deployment

Through the catalog’s native identity management system or seamless integration with enterprise identity systems, IT organizations ensure that users can find and download the right applications for their role, he said. Those organizations have 100% control over their content and apps.

In addition, the catalog allows IT organizations to drive updates to users to ensure they have the most current applications and data, increasing their mobile productivity and effectiveness without compromising security. Via a CDN, the delivery speed and global reach of the apps and content -- even large video objects and streams to remote branches -- is assured, something a home-grown app store may not be able to do, said Rochte.
As organizations embrace mobility, they need a simple, secure and reliable mechanism to manage the delivery of apps to their employees.

The Access Catalog uses HTML5 and single-sign-on authentication and authorization capabilities with SAML 2.0 integration. It coexists with "public" stores like iTunes and Google Play.

Hosted in HP’s PCI-compliant data center, the access catalog also is offered as an integrated component of the HP Anywhere enterprise mobility platform, enabling customers to manage all their mobile apps

While the HP Access Catalog is currently used for free content, an e-commerce element that allows selling and/or charge backs is in the offing, said Rochte. As applications developers go mobile-first, the store may become a primary way to distribute, track and manage all corporate applications. Or at least it will help manage the expected huge growth in mobile apps in businesses.

You could even say the Access Catalog marketplace model is the new intranet, for those of you that recall intranets.

HP Access Catalog will be available worldwide from HP and its channel partners in March. Pricing will be based on a simple per-user per month or annual subscription. The means the more content and apps per employee, the better the cost ratio -- and productivity.

HP adds new value to Vertica data analytics platform with community marketplace

HP today launched the HP Vertica Marketplace, a hub for developers, partners and customers to create and share extensions, enhancements, and solutions that integrate with the HP Vertica Analytics Platform.

These add-ons and solutions include connectors and third-party extensions, business intelligence (BI)  tools, exact transform load (ETL) and data transformation products, connectors and tools for HP HAVEn big-data analytics platform, as well as industry and other original equipment manufacturer (OEM) solutions.

In addition, the HP Vertica Marketplace includes the latest solutions from HP Vertica’s innovations incubation program, allowing users to create cutting-edge big-data applications. [HP is a sponsor of BriefingsDirect podcasts.]

“Our rapidly growing community of customers, partners and developers are building vertical and horizontal solutions on, and creating new add-on capabilities to, Vertica every day,” said Colin Mahony, vice president and general manager, Vertica, HP. “The HP Marketplace provides a place where our community can share and market their capabilities to help other organizations and developers fuel further innovation.”

New capabilities

With the HP Vertica Marketplace, developers and companies can:
  • Gain value from 100 percent of information -- spanning structured, semi-structured and unstructured data -- through connectors and extensions that store, manage and analyze big data. This includes integration with the Hadoop Distributed Filesystem (HDFS) and the HP Autonomy IDOL platform.
  • Get business insights from big data with flexible plug-ins and extensions to integrate and visualize users’ data, including BI and data-visualization tools and products.
  • Capitalize on shared intelligence by engaging developers via a social interface that allows users to pose questions, interact with subject matter experts, and review previous discussions, as all questions are cataloged and searchable.
    HP Vertica Marketplace members also will gain access to the latest innovations from HP Vertica through its incubation program.
HP Vertica Marketplace members also will gain access to the latest innovations from HP Vertica through its incubation program. These new technologies and solutions will be available for developers to evaluate and provide feedback, helping guide future development.

The current marketplace is geared toward free and open community sharing of extensions, connectors and tools, but I think this could easily blossom into a commerce hub for analytics apps and/or data enhancements. We'll have to keep an eye out for that. I also think some sort of vertical industry segmentation of analytics capabilities is in the offing. That would allow for ecosystem-defined solutions to emerge, either as open contributions or for-pay offerings. In any event, it's now quite a powerful destination for developers to showcase their big data analytics endeavors.


New innovations in the market include:
  • HP Vertica Distributed R, which helps data scientists overcome the scalability and performance limitations of R programming language and tackle problems not previously solvable by accelerating the analysis of large data sets by running R computations on multiple nodes.
  • HP Vertica Pulse, which helps organizations leverage an in-database sentiment analysis tool that scores short data posts, including social data, such as Twitter feeds or product reviews, to gauge the most popular topics of interest, analyze how sentiment changes over time, and identify advocates and detractors.
  • HP Vertica Place, which stores and analyzes geospatial data in real time, including locations, networks, and regions. This analytics pack provides Open Geospatial Consortium (OGC) standards–based functionality and integrates with third-party applications.
The HP Vertica Analytics Platform is a key component of the HP HAVEn big-data analytics platform, which enables HP customers and partners to create next-generation applications and solutions that accelerate the monetization of big data. HP HAVEn combines proven technologies including HP Autonomy IDOL, HP Vertica Analytics Platform, HP ArcSight Enterprise Security Manager and HP ArcSight Logger, as well as key industry offerings such as Hadoop.

Gardner: With mobile we have many more networks, and people are grasping at how to attain quality before actually getting into production. How does service virtualization come to bear on that?

Distributed devices

DeCapua: As you look at almost every organization today, something is distributed. Their customers might be on mobile devices out in the real world, and so are distributed. They might be working remotely from home. They might have a distribution center or a truck that has a mobile device on it.

There are all these different pieces. You’re right. Network is a significant part that unfortunately many organizations have failed to notice and failed to consider, as they do any type of testing.

Network virtualization gives you that capability. Where service virtualization comes into play is looking at things like speed and quality. What if the services are not available? Service virtualization allows you to then make them available to your developers.

In the early stage, where Shunra has been able to really play a huge difference in these organizations is by bringing network virtualization in with service virtualization. We’re able to recreate their production environments with 100 percent scale -- all prior to production.

When we think about the value to the business, now you’re able to deliver the product working. So, it is about the speed to market, quality of product, and ultimately value to your customer and to your business.

Gardner: And another constituency that we should keep in mind are those all-important operators. They’re also dealing with a lot of moving parts these days -- transformation, modernization, and picking and choosing different ways to host their data centers. How do they fit into this and how does service virtualization cut across that continuum to improve the lives of operators?
Service virtualization and network virtualization can benefit them is by being able to recreate these scenarios.

DeCapua: You’re right, because as the delivery has sped up through things like Agile, it's your operations team that is sitting there and ultimately has to be the owners of these applications. Service virtualization and network virtualization can benefit them by being able to recreate these in-production scenarios.

Unfortunately, there are still some reactive actions required in production today, so you’re going to have a production incident. But, you can now understand the network in production, capture those conditions, and recreate that in the test environment. You can also do the same for the services.

We now have the ability to quickly and easily recreate a production incident in a prior-to-production environment. The operations team can be part of the team that's fixing it, because again, the ultimate question from CIOs is, “How can you make sure this never happens again?”

We now have the way to quickly and confidently recreate incidents and fix it the first time, not having to change code in production, on the fly. That is one of the scariest moments in any of the times when I've been at the customer site or when I was an employee and had to watch that happen.

Gardner: Of course HP has service virtualization, you have network virtualization. How are they coming together? Explain the relationship and how Shunra and HP work together?

DeCapua: To many people's surprise, this relationship is more than a decade old. Shunra’s network-virtualization capability has, for a long time, been built in to HP LoadRunner, also is now being built into HP Performance Center.

There are other capabilities that we have that are built into their Unified Functional Testing (UFT) products. In addition, within service virtualization, we’re now building that product into there. It’s one that, when you think about anything that has some sort of distribution or network involved, network virtualization needs to come into play.

Some people have a hard time initially understanding the service virtualization need, but a very simple example I often use is an organization like a bank. They’ll have a credit check as you’re applying for a loan. That credit check is not going to be a service that the bank creates. They’re going to outsource it to one of the many credit-check services. There is a network involved there.

In your test environment, you need to recreate that and take that into consideration as a part of your end-to-end testing, whether it's functional, performance, or load. It doesn’t matter.
In your test environment, you need to recreate that and take that into consideration as a part of your end-to-end testing, whether it's functional, performance, or load.

As we think about Shunra, network virtualization and the very tight partnership that we've had with HP for service virtualization, as well as their ability to virtualize the users, it's been an OEM relationship. Our R and D teams sit together as they’re doing the development so that this is a seamless product for the HP customer to be able to get the benefit and value for their business and for their customers.
